백준
[Baekjoon Online Judge] 백준 2887번 행성 터널(Python)
[Baekjoon Online Judge] 백준 2887번 행성 터널 (Python) (글쓴날 : 2020.06.16) * Baekjoon Online Judge, 백준 2887번 문제 Python 언어 풀이입니다. * 소스 코드의 저작권은 글쓴이에게 있습니다. 백준 2887번 행성 터널 1) 문제 문제 링크 : https://www.acmicpc.net/problem/2887 2887번: 행성 터널 문제 때는 2040년, 이민혁은 우주에 자신만의 왕국을 만들었다. 왕국은 N개의 행성으로 이루어져 있다. 민혁이는 이 행성을 효율적으로 지배하기 위해서 행성을 연결하는 터널을 만들려고 한다. � www.acmicpc.net 2) 풀이 과정 * 시간 복잡도 : O(E log E) N개 행성의 좌표가 주어지고,..
[Baekjoon Online Judge] 백준 1647번 도시 분할 계획(Python)
[Baekjoon Online Judge] 백준 1647번 도시 분할 계획 (Python) (글쓴날 : 2020.06.16) * Baekjoon Online Judge, 백준 1647번 문제 Python 언어 풀이입니다. * 소스 코드의 저작권은 글쓴이에게 있습니다. 백준 1647번 도시 분할 계획 1) 문제 문제 링크 : https://www.acmicpc.net/problem/1647 1647번: 도시 분할 계획 첫째 줄에 집의 개수N, 길의 개수M이 주어진다. N은 2이상 100,000이하인 정수이고, M은 1이상 1,000,000이하인 정수이다. 그 다음 줄부터 M줄에 걸쳐 길의 정보가 A B C 세 개의 정수로 주어지는데 A번 집 www.acmicpc.net 2) 풀이 과정 * 시간 복잡도 : ..
[Baekjoon Online Judge] 백준 1197번 최소 스패닝 트리(Python)
[Baekjoon Online Judge] 백준 1197번 최소 스패닝 트리 (Python) (글쓴날 : 2020.06.15) * Baekjoon Online Judge, 백준 1197번 문제 Python 언어 풀이입니다. * 소스 코드의 저작권은 글쓴이에게 있습니다. 백준 1197번 최소 스패닝 트리 1) 문제 문제 링크 : https://www.acmicpc.net/problem/1197 1197번: 최소 스패닝 트리 첫째 줄에 정점의 개수 V(1 ≤ V ≤ 10,000)와 간선의 개수 E(1 ≤ E ≤ 100,000)가 주어진다. 다음 E개의 줄에는 각 간선에 대한 정보를 나타내는 세 정수 A, B, C가 주어진다. 이는 A번 정점과 B번 정점이 � www.acmicpc.net 2) 풀이 과정 * ..
[Baekjoon Online Judge] 백준 4195번 친구 네트워크(Python)
[Baekjoon Online Judge] 백준 4195번 친구 네트워크 (Python) (글쓴날 : 2020.06.15) * Baekjoon Online Judge, 백준 4195번 문제 Python 언어 풀이입니다. * 소스 코드의 저작권은 글쓴이에게 있습니다. 백준 4195번 친구 네트워크 1) 문제 문제 링크 : https://www.acmicpc.net/problem/4195 4195번: 친구 네트워크 문제 민혁이는 소셜 네트워크 사이트에서 친구를 만드는 것을 좋아하는 친구이다. 우표를 모으는 취미가 있듯이, 민혁이는 소셜 네트워크 사이트에서 친구를 모으는 것이 취미이다. 어떤 사이 www.acmicpc.net 2) 풀이 과정 * 시간 복잡도 : O(α(n), α : 아커만 함수) 소셜네트워크 ..
[Baekjoon Online Judge] 백준 1865번 웜홀(Python)
[Baekjoon Online Judge] 백준 1865번 웜홀 (Python) (글쓴날 : 2020.06.15) * Baekjoon Online Judge, 백준 1865번 문제 Python 언어 풀이입니다. * 소스 코드의 저작권은 글쓴이에게 있습니다. 백준 1865번 웜홀 1) 문제 문제 링크 : https://www.acmicpc.net/problem/1865 1865번: 웜홀 문제 때는 2020년, 백준이는 월드나라의 한 국민이다. 월드나라에는 N개의 지점이 있고 N개의 지점 사이에는 M개의 도로와 W개의 웜홀이 있다. (단 도로는 방향이 없으며 웜홀은 방향이 있다.) 웜홀 www.acmicpc.net 2) 풀이 과정 * 시간 복잡도 : O(EV) N개의 지점과, M개의 도로, W개의 웜홀이 있..
[Baekjoon Online Judge] 백준 6118번 숨바꼭질(Python)
[Baekjoon Online Judge] 백준 6118번 숨바꼭질 (Python) (글쓴날 : 2020.06.15) * Baekjoon Online Judge, 백준 6118번 문제 Python 언어 풀이입니다. * 소스 코드의 저작권은 글쓴이에게 있습니다. 백준 6118번 숨바꼭질 1) 문제 문제 링크 : https://www.acmicpc.net/problem/6118 6118번: 숨바꼭질 문제 재서기는 수혀니와 교외 농장에서 숨바꼭질을 하고 있다. 농장에는 헛간이 많이 널려있고 재서기는 그 중에 하나에 숨어야 한다. 헛간의 개수는 N(2